When UC Berkeley graduate Mingwei Samuel heard about an injured neighbor who was forced to sit on the curb while waiting for the bus, he strapped a handmade bench to his trailer, biked it to the stop and cable locked it to a pole.
Samuel posted the process to his X account in December 2023, kickstarting an outpour of community interest in installing additional benches at transit stops across the Bay Area. Since then, more than 130 “rogue” new benches have appeared at stations in Alameda, San Francisco, Contra Costa and Sonoma counties.
Dubbed the San Francisco Bay Area Bench Collective, or SFBA Bench Collective, the group of neighbors and community members aims to fill in policy gaps that leave Muni and AC Transit stops without resting places for riders during long wait times. The American Disabilities Act does not require transit agencies to install seating at stops or other facilities, according to the Federal Transit Commission.
